Skip to content

Commit 5ece00c

Browse files
Tests: TLSSocket invalid connect simplified
1 parent 83cd0d6 commit 5ece00c

File tree

1 file changed

+3
-5
lines changed

1 file changed

+3
-5
lines changed

TESTS/netsocket/tls/tlssocket_connect_invalid.cpp

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-34,12 +34,10 @@ void TLSSOCKET_CONNECT_INVALID()
3434
TEST_ASSERT_EQUAL(NSAPI_ERROR_OK, sock.set_root_ca_cert(tls_global::cert));
3535

3636
SocketAddress address;
37-
TEST_ASSERT(sock.connect(address) < 0);
37+
// ism43362 returns DEVICE_ERROR, but LWIP returns NO_CONNECTION.
38+
TEST_ASSERT_TRUE(sock.connect(address) < 0);
3839

39-
TEST_ASSERT_EQUAL(NSAPI_ERROR_OK, NetworkInterface::get_default_instance()->gethostbyname(ECHO_SERVER_ADDR, &address));
40-
address.set_port(ECHO_SERVER_DISCARD_PORT_TLS);
41-
TEST_ASSERT_EQUAL(NSAPI_ERROR_OK,
42-
sock.connect(address));
40+
// If connect returns an error socket is in unspecified state.
4341

4442
TEST_ASSERT_EQUAL(NSAPI_ERROR_OK, sock.close());
4543
}

0 commit comments

Comments
 (0)